Maximizing Space Efficiency

Utilizing non-traditional spaces within commercial properties can be incredibly beneficial. One option is to explore areas that are typically underutilized, such as basements or attics. These spots often provide ample room without interfering with daily business operations. With thoughtful planning and design, these areas can become perfect homes for water heating systems.

  • Basements: Often overlooked, they offer significant space for installations.
  • Attics: With proper insulation, this can serve as a viable location.
  • Under staircases: A clever use of otherwise wasted space.
  • Storage rooms: Reconfiguring existing storage can make room for equipment.

Considering Safety and Accessibility

When selecting an unconventional spot for your water heater, it is crucial to consider safety and accessibility. Ensure that the chosen location provides easy access for maintenance tasks and emergency situations. Proper ventilation and adherence to safety standards are equally important to prevent hazards associated with water heaters.
